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2662077 2429789243 1179719867 109069529
16940582556 1009
16940582556 1009
99714 3468031775 611 00605484241
All about undefined
Interested in learning more?
16940582556 1009
99714 3468031775 611 00605484241
See more
794 924958494
1208 4657080 204179
See more
32 3992 45
59694 1971056387 7172
See more